OpenClaw(龙虾)在腾讯云CVM怎么备份超详细教程
2026-03-19 0引言
OpenClaw(龙虾)不是腾讯云官方产品,也未被腾讯云文档、CVM控制台或OpenClaw官网(openclaw.io)列为腾讯云认证或集成的备份工具。它是一款开源的Linux系统级数据同步与增量备份工具,常被跨境卖家技术团队用于自建CVM服务器的数据库/网站文件自动化备份。CVM即Cloud Virtual Machine,是腾讯云提供的弹性云服务器。

要点速读(TL;DR)
- OpenClaw ≠ 腾讯云原生备份服务(如CBS快照、CVM镜像、云备份CBR);它是第三方开源工具,需手动部署配置;
- 适用于有Linux运维能力的跨境卖家:用于定时备份Shopify独立站源码、ERP本地数据库、WooCommerce站点文件等;
- 核心流程:CVM安装→配置rsync/SSH密钥→编写OpenClaw规则→设置crontab调度→验证备份完整性;
- 不依赖腾讯云API,但需确保CVM安全组放行SSH端口、目标存储(如COS/S3兼容存储)权限配置正确。
它能解决哪些问题
- 场景痛点:独立站服务器遭误删、勒索软件攻击或磁盘损坏,仅靠CVM系统盘快照无法恢复应用层数据(如MySQL表、wp-content)→价值:OpenClaw支持文件级增量备份+版本保留,可精确回滚到任意时间点;
- 场景痛点:多台CVM(如美线/欧线独立站集群)需统一备份策略,但CBR按实例计费且不支持跨区域自动归档→价值:OpenClaw可集中推送至同一COS Bucket,实现低成本长期归档;
- 场景痛点:ERP本地化部署在CVM上,每日全量导出SQL耗时长、占带宽→价值:OpenClaw结合mysqldump + rsync,仅传输变更块,备份窗口缩短60%+(据实测卖家反馈)。
怎么用:OpenClaw在腾讯云CVM部署与备份实操步骤
以下为基于Ubuntu 22.04 LTS CVM的通用流程,CentOS/Rocky系统需调整包管理命令(yum → dnf):
- 确认CVM环境:登录CVM,执行
uname -a确认内核≥5.4,rsync --version≥3.1.3(OpenClaw依赖); - 安装OpenClaw:执行
curl -sSL https://raw.githubusercontent.com/openclaw/openclaw/main/install.sh | bash(以GitHub官方仓库为准); - 配置SSH免密访问:若备份目标为另一台CVM或私有NAS,需在源CVM生成密钥对(
ssh-keygen -t ed25519),并将公钥写入目标~/.ssh/authorized_keys; - 编写备份规则:编辑
/etc/openclaw/rules.yaml,定义源路径(如/var/www/html/)、目标(如s3://my-cos-bucket/backup/shopify/)、保留版本数(keep_versions: 7); - 授权COS访问:在腾讯云COS控制台创建子账号,授予
QCS::cos:*读写权限,将SecretId/SecretKey写入/root/.cos_credential(OpenClaw自动识别); - 启用定时任务:执行
crontab -e添加0 2 * * * /usr/local/bin/openclaw run --config /etc/openclaw/rules.yaml >> /var/log/openclaw.log 2>&1(每日2点执行)。
费用/成本影响因素
- COS存储费用:按实际备份数据量(GB/月)+请求次数计费,版本保留越多,存储成本越高;
- CVM计算资源占用:OpenClaw进程占用CPU<5%(实测),但大文件首次全量同步可能触发CVM带宽峰值限速;
- 网络流量费:跨地域备份(如CVM在深圳、COS在新加坡)产生外网流出费用;
- 运维人力成本:无图形界面,需熟悉YAML语法及Linux日志排查(
journalctl -u openclaw); - 合规审计成本:若涉及GDPR/CCPA数据,需自行确保COS Bucket开启服务端加密(SSE-COS)并记录操作日志。
为了拿到准确成本,你通常需要准备:CVM地域、备份数据日均增量大小、目标COS Bucket地域、保留周期(天/版本数)、是否启用跨区域复制。
常见坑与避坑清单
- 坑1:COS权限配置错误→ 避坑:勿使用主账号密钥,必须新建子账号+最小权限策略,且Bucket ACL设为私有;
- 坑2:rsync参数冲突→ 避坑:OpenClaw默认启用
--delete-after,若规则路径写错(如多写/),可能清空目标目录;上线前务必用--dry-run测试; - 坑3:crontab环境变量缺失→ 避坑:在crontab中显式声明PATH(如
PATH=/usr/local/bin:/usr/bin:/bin),否则找不到openclaw命令; - 坑4:MySQL备份未加锁→ 避坑:若规则含
mysqldump,必须添加--single-transaction参数,避免备份期间订单写入丢失。
FAQ
OpenClaw(龙虾)在腾讯云CVM怎么备份超详细教程:靠谱吗?是否合规?
OpenClaw本身是MIT协议开源项目(GitHub stars>1.2k),代码可审计;其合规性取决于你的使用方式——只要COS Bucket开启服务端加密、备份数据不出境(如CVM与COS同属中国内地地域),即符合《个人信息保护法》第51条技术措施要求。但腾讯云不提供OpenClaw的技术支持,故障需自查或社区求助。
OpenClaw(龙虾)在腾讯云CVM怎么备份超详细教程:适合哪些卖家?
适合具备基础Linux运维能力的中大型跨境卖家:已部署独立站(WordPress/Shopify Headless)、自建ERP(如Odoo)、或运行爬虫/选品工具于CVM;不适合纯小白——若无SSH操作经验,建议优先使用腾讯云CBR(云备份)或CVM+COS对象存储+脚本组合方案。
OpenClaw(龙虾)在腾讯云CVM怎么备份超详细教程:常见失败原因是什么?如何排查?
高频失败原因:① COS密钥过期或权限不足(查/var/log/openclaw.log报错AccessDenied);② 目标路径磁盘满(df -h检查);③ rsync因SELinux阻止(CentOS需setsebool -P rsync_client_connect 1)。排查顺序:先看日志→再验SSH连通性→最后检查YAML缩进(YAML对空格敏感)。
结尾
OpenClaw是轻量可控的CVM备份补充方案,但不可替代腾讯云原生快照与CBR服务。

